JOB DESCRIPTION: Manager Sr. Manager, Biostatistics
The Manager/Sr.Manager, Biostatistics is responsible for methodological and statistical aspects of a project or group of clinical studies, with general direction from Therapeutic Area lead biostatistician. In this role, you will provide leadership and guidance on statistical matters to interdepartmental clinical / regulatory teams. In some cases incumbent could serve as technical expert in a particular statistical area or application.
*Act as direct liaison to the study team or provide guidance to a junior staff member filling this role. Provide leadership in development / design of one or more protocols for a specific project. *Work with the clinical and regulatory functions to define study endpoints and perform relevant sample size calculations. Develop statistical analysis plan (SAP). '*Provide guidance, either personally or through a junior member of the statistical team, on definition and documentation of derived variables needed to produce planned TFL. Assume responsibility for accuracy of derived variables. '*Oversee execution of the statistical analysis according to the SAP and preparation of the statistical methods and results sections for the clinical study report (CSR). Provide support for the study team to move CSR through the review and approval process. Provide statistical insight into interpretation and discussion of study results. *Produce / coordinate production of statistical summaries, analyses, annual reports, and related materials for submission to regulatory authorities or to independent monitoring committees. Review submission documents, such as IND, BLA, or CTD to insure statistical validity and accuracy. *Collaborate with project team on the production of the clinical development plan (CDP). Work with senior departmental staff to develop statistical position on key study or project issues. May act as representative to extended project team. *Provide significant input to Therapeutic Area lead biostatistician on project activity and timeline tracking, resource planning, and preparation of scientific reports or position papers.
REQUIREMENTS - QUALIFICATIONS: Manager Sr. Manager, Biostatistics
*Master's Degree or PhD Degree in Statistics or related discipline with 8+(PhD canidates require 6+)years of experience in the biotechnology, pharmaceutical or health related industry. PhD Candidates are highly preferred. *Ability to use statistical methods to assess/improve efficiency and effectiveness in drug development. *Expertise and some practical experience in use of advanced statistical methodologies, especially with application to clinical trial design and analysis. *Working knowledge of regulatory guidelines for drug development, NDA/BLA submissions, and statistical practices, e.g., CTD guidance, ICH guidelines. * Knowledge of pharmaceutical / biotech clinical development with basic understanding of key clinical and regulatory concepts, endpoints, and trial designs in one or more therapeutic areas / indications. *Familiarity and practical experience in design, production, and use of submission-quality electronic datasets. *Ability to define and meet study / project timelines for deliverables such as protocol, clinical study summaries, and key analyses. *Strong communication skills, experience managing internal team and CROs *SAS, S-Plus/R, Sample size calculation software (e.g., EaSt and Nquery) *Ability to organize, lead, and motivate teams
